Java Method Overloading and Conditions.

What is Java Method Overloading Java method Overloading is a feature where two methods in a class can have the same name provided they have different parameter lists. What is Inheritance in Java

What is Inheritance in Java? Inheritance In java is a feature that allows a class to extend the functionality of another class by directly deriving from it. What is Abstraction in Java?

What is Abstraction in Object Oriented Programming? Abstraction in java is used to hide the complexity of a system by exposing the method signature of the system but concealing its implementation.
